Output edfb628fca6401bc1b7a71587757bafe34a75ab5203249da61f1b59776ce181c:0

value
71461300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34bb81cfc5af8a4a19bf2aa3c35a0a5d22b80073 OP_EQUAL
address
36VqgjpJwLbVcKinGygaCLL1qV8AKQDLaB
transaction
edfb628fca6401bc1b7a71587757bafe34a75ab5203249da61f1b59776ce181c
spent
true